学位论文 > 优秀研究生学位论文题录展示

基于ARM9的蓄电池管理系统的研究

作 者: 陈贵峰
导 师: 张曙光
学 校: 河北农业大学
专 业: 农业电气化与自动化
关键词: DS2438 智能充电 Delphi 无线传感网络 CH372 蓄电池管理系统
分类号: TM912
类 型: 硕士论文
年 份: 2011年
下 载: 224次
引 用: 0次
阅 读: 论文下载
 

内容摘要


随着时代的发展,通讯、汽车、发电厂、自动控制等多个领域对蓄电池的需求不断增加。然而,面对发展多年且比较成熟的蓄电池技术,蓄电池管理系统的发展却面临着巨大考验。由于没有合理有效的蓄电池管理系统,使得蓄电池在使用中得实际使用寿命远远达不到理论寿命,从而造成了资源的极大浪费。本文对铅酸蓄电池的工作原理进行了分析,对可能造成蓄电池寿命缩短的原因进行了阐述,对蓄电池的相关参数进行了细致地说明,并设计了蓄电池在线管理系统,系统的主要功能包括蓄电池的数据采集、智能充放电管理、中央收发模块、USB通信模块、上位机模块等。本论文从蓄电池的性能入手进行介绍,并提出了管理系统的解决蓄电池方案。针对产生蓄电池组不均衡原因、失效原因及影响蓄电池寿命的原因进行了概括和总结。介绍了实现本蓄电池管理系统的设计要求、硬件设计,软件设计方案和上位机系统软件的设计。本蓄电池管理系统的数据采集模块使用了DS2438芯片,它以单总线的形式,能直接实时检测电池的运行状态,对蓄电池的电流、电压、温度、剩余容量(SOC)、充放电状态等进行动态测量。使用UC3906芯片对蓄电池进行精确、合理、有效的智能充电,从而延长蓄电池的使用寿命。由于有线网络线路复杂,容易发生故障,维护扩展难度较大,本系统使用NRF24L01加上DS2438结合单片机构成无线传感器网络与中央收发器通讯。上位机系统通过无线传输结合USB数据传输功能,很方便的对数据进行二次处理。本系统的上位机软件采用Delphi 2010进行编写的,上位机软件通过USB接口得到各个站点的数据,使用ADO数据库引擎对数据自动分类存储。使用卡尔曼滤波算法和蓄电池内阻模型对剩余容量(SOC)进行预估。使用插值和拟合的数学方法对蓄电池的寿命进行预估、统计和分析。并使用Delphi 2010中的TDBChart控件对数据进行实时的曲线显示。使用数据进行诊断分析对可能产生的故障、危险进行报警和提示,提高蓄电池管理系统的安全性,提高蓄电池的工作效率和寿命。

全文目录


摘要  4-5
Abstract  5-10
第1章 绪论  10-15
  1.1 研究的意义  10-11
  1.2 国内外研究现状  11-15
    1.2.1 蓄电池的发展  11-13
    1.2.2 蓄电池管理系统的发展  13-15
第2章 铅酸蓄电池的工作原理  15-26
  2.1 蓄电池主要技术参数  15-21
    2.1.1 蓄电池的容量  15-17
    2.1.2 蓄电池的电压  17-18
    2.1.3 蓄电池的温度  18-19
    2.1.4 蓄电池的内阻  19-20
    2.1.5 的自放电率、放电倍率和放电时率  20-21
    2.1.6 蓄电池的老化和寿命  21
  2.2 铅酸蓄电池工作原理  21-22
  2.3 蓄电池状态分析  22-24
  2.4 均衡方法分析  24-26
    2.4.1 均衡的目的和意义  24
    2.4.2 蓄电池组不均衡的原因  24
    2.4.3 均衡方法的探讨  24-26
第3章 蓄电池管理系统的总体设计要求  26-32
  3.1 设计要求概述  26-27
    3.1.1 工作条件要求  26
    3.1.2 测量项目和功能要求  26
    3.1.3 热量管理  26-27
    3.1.4 保护环节  27
  3.2 蓄电池检测系统总体设计  27
    3.2.1 系统总体架构  27
    3.2.2 主体器件选择  27
    3.2.3 外围电路芯片选择  27
  3.3 微处理器STC12LE5A60S2  27-29
    3.3.1 概述  27-28
    3.3.2 硬件电路  28-29
  3.4 微处理器53C2440A  29-32
    3.4.1 概述  29
    3.4.2 功能解析  29-32
第4章 蓄电池管理系统系统的硬件设计方案  32-52
  4.1 系统总体结构方案  32-33
  4.2 蓄电池管理系统硬件电路方案选择  33-34
  4.3 蓄电池数据采集系统的节点硬件设计  34-44
    4.3.1 蓄电池容错电路  34-35
    4.3.2 数据采集模块  35-37
    4.3.3 均衡控制电路  37
    4.3.4 无线收发模块  37-40
    4.3.5 中央收发器  40
    4.3.6 电源模块  40
    4.3.7 USB 接口电路  40-44
  4.4 内阻的测量  44-49
    4.4.1 等效模型的选择  44-45
    4.4.2 交流注入法原理  45
    4.4.3 电路解析  45-49
  4.5 充电模块的设计  49-52
    4.5.1 概述  49
    4.5.2 电路解析  49-52
第5章 蓄电池的数据采集系统的软件设计  52-69
  5.1 系统软件开发平台  52
  5.2 DS2438 的编程协定  52-63
    5.2.1 DS2438 复位程序流程  52-53
    5.2.2 位写入流程图  53-55
    5.2.3 读操作流程图  55-56
    5.2.4 以字节为单位写操作流程图  56-57
    5.2.5 DS2438 以字节为单位读操作流程  57-58
    5.2.6 蓄电池参数的采集流程  58-63
  5.3 通讯程序设计  63-64
    5.3.1 无线通讯程序设计  63-64
  5.4 数据采集程序设计  64-66
    5.4.1 蓄电池参数测量  64-66
  5.5 USB 接口程序设计  66-69
    5.5.1 从机程序接口程序设计  66-69
第6章 上位机程序设计  69-85
  6.1 上位机软件工具的选择  69
  6.2 上位机系统的功能概述  69-72
    6.2.1 总体概述  69-70
    6.2.2 上位机软件功能组成  70-71
    6.2.3 上位机PC 机软件结构安排  71-72
  6.3 数据库系统设计  72-74
    6.3.1 数据库平台的选择  72-73
    6.3.2 数据库驱动程序选择  73
    6.3.3 数据库表格设计  73-74
  6.4 通信模块程序设计  74-78
    6.4.1 基本函数、过程实现  74-75
    6.4.2 功能函数设计  75-78
  6.5 数据存储模块设计  78-80
    6.5.1 原始数据存储模块  78-79
    6.5.2 蓄电池信息存储模块  79
    6.5.3 数据转存模块  79-80
  6.6 数据分析模块  80-85
    6.6.1SoC 分析模块  80-84
    6.6.2 蓄电池寿命分析模块  84-85
第7章 结论与展望  85-87
  7.1 结论  85
  7.2 展望  85-87
参考文献  87-89
在读期间发表的学术论文  89-90
作者简历  90-91
致谢  91-92

相似论文

  1. 仓库出库辅助系统的设计与实现,TP311.52
  2. 腰椎间盘突出症围手术期护理工作量测量项目筛选研究,R473.6
  3. 四川工商手持巡查系统软件设计与实现,TP311.52
  4. 面纸箱设计软件中Delphi动态链接库(DLL)的实现,TP311.52
  5. 钢铁企业化验报告数据分析系统,TP311.52
  6. 基于Zigbee技术的路灯监控系统的研究,TP277
  7. 惯性运动捕捉系统中传感数据的传输与处理,TP212
  8. 无线传感网络技术在花炮安全生产监测的研究,TN929.5;TP274
  9. 道路交通监测无线传感网络通信协议的研究,TP212.9
  10. 基于增强学习的多sink无线传感网路由机制研究,TP212.9
  11. 施工隧道无线监控系统瞬时故障分析及控制技术研究,TP277
  12. 无线传感网中协作方式的研究,TP212.9
  13. 无线传感网络中基于多维尺度分析技术的定位算法研究,TN929.5
  14. 一种基于ZigBee的无线传感器网络定位方法设计与实现,TP212.9
  15. 疾控中心健康体检管理系统及其数据分析,TP315
  16. 基于无线传感器网络的变电站电器温升监测技术研究,TM63
  17. 基于C/S模式考试系统的设计与实现,TP311.52
  18. 多点监测自适应网内数据融合技术的研究及应用,TP202
  19. 基于人工神经网络的镍氢电池智能充电研究,TM912
  20. 人力资源管理系统的设计及实现,TP311.52
  21. 英语自主阅读与单词背诵软件的设计与实现,TP311.52

中图分类: > 工业技术 > 电工技术 > 独立电源技术(直接发电) > 蓄电池
© 2012 www.xueweilunwen.com